Over the course of three days, 200 area middle school students from Lancaster, York and Lebanon Counties will be attending this year’s Construction Wars, an interactive career exploration event to experience hands-on activities with the help of construction professionals. During this Construction Wars event, students will have the educational opportunity to see our training facility, work with tools, understand safety requirements, and learn more about the skilled trades. Students will be building wood laptop stands, testing electrical circuits, bending sheet metal to make their own tool boxes, and more. Educators will learn what the construction industry needs in its future workforce and how careers in skilled trades are a viable, well-paying alternative to college. The Keystone Chapter is celebrating the 28th Annual Excellence in Construction Awards. This program features contractors achieving excellence in safety, as well as showcasing the outstanding work performed on projects built by the members of ABC Keystone. Award winners will be able to submit to National to compete with merit shop contractors from across the country for award recognition as the ‘best-of-the-best’ in the construction industry.

Cheer on the Competitors! The best of our fourth-year students are going toe-to-toe in a competition that creates an opportunity for the top qualifiers to move on to the 2018 ABC National Craft Competition to be held March 21, in Long Beach California.

Join us on October 27, to watch our competitors show their trade-specific skills as they compete against each other and the clock during a timed craft competition. The hands-on portion of the event (9 am – 2:30 pm) will follow a written test to gauge the apprentices’ technical knowledge of their craft.
